A Withdrawn Standard is one, which is removed from sale, and its unique number can no longer be used. The Standard can be withdrawn and not replaced, or it can be withdrawn and replaced by a Standard with a different number.

This specification covers the requirements for portable indicators used to detect and indicate existing levels of oxygen, combustible gas, hydrogen sulfide, and carbon monoxide.
